The Position
The Port of Portland is hiring a Payroll Specialist !
We're looking for a highly organized and proactive Payroll Specialist III to contribute to the organization's success through demonstrating Port values while successfully achieving or exceeding performance goals and objectives.
From the hiring manager : At the Port, we are on the lookout for a talented payroll specialist who thrives on hard work, being proactive, curious, and who has a passion for solving problems, while providing excellent customer service to all levels of the organization. This role involves managing the entire payroll process from start to finish, ensuring accuracy and timely payments. You'll be responsible for processing bi-weekly payroll for seven union groups and administrative staff, as well as handling weekly certified payroll for our navigation union group. If you have a keen eye for detail and a drive to maintain seamless payroll operations, this is the perfect opportunity for you to excel and make a significant impact. Join us in delivering precise and efficient payroll services!
Schedule : We offer a flexible hybrid schedule to support both work-life balance and team collaboration. You'll be in the office three days a week, working alongside colleagues to support our various lines of business, and then enjoy the flexibility of working from home two days a week. About us :
At the Port of Portland, we use everything we have - our three airports, three working marine terminals, six business parks, and all the resources, expertise, and experience behind them - to move with purpose, connecting people with powerful opportunities and creating value for our region.
